CVE-2025-71336 records a Critical severity (CVSS 9.8) vulnerability in Flowise - Unsandboxed Remote Code Execution via Custom MCP. The current sources do not mark it as known exploited. The current feed maps Flowise/Flowise (generic). Check affected ranges and fixed versions before updating.

Flowise before 3.0.6 (affected versions 2.2.7-patch.1 and earlier) contains an unsandboxed remote code execution vulnerability in the Custom MCP feature, which is designed to execute OS commands such as launching local MCP servers. Because Flowise's authentication and authorization model is minimal and lacks role-based access control, and the default installation runs without authentication unless FLOWISE_USERNAME and FLOWISE_PASSWORD are set, an attacker can send a crafted JSON payload with the header 'x-request-from: internal' to the /api/v1/node-load-method/customMCP endpoint to execute arbitrary OS commands, resulting in complete compromise of the platform container or server.
